what's your budget and what's your goal? do you want a little performance boost (intake from $70-200), a better sounding stereo ($100-???), better looking (imo) car (lowering springs or coilovers $150-$1500). see what your wants are and what your budget is, then come back for an opinion... otherwise, you'll get everything and anything under the sun.

Well I did just buy a P5 (thumb)

Exterior - I hate rear spoilers on hatches and a lower front lip looks ackward if the rest of the body kit isn't as low. The only exterior mods I like are rims with a drop kit and new shocks as that will serve a perfomance function aswell.

Interior - I can't think of what you can do really, but please don't paint anything :rolleyes:
I see that crap WAY TO MUCH at slap shows, it always looks hack.
Interior wise I like to do what is functional or for my benefit, not to show off. Carbon fiber whatever is simply not my stlye.

Engine - Intake would be nice, makes the car sound better, and looks nice. Don't kid yourself to thinking there is a noticable whp improvement though. I would really like to do a black injen intake on mine, its so PIMP!!!

Stereo - The stock system in the 2003.5 is pretty good. If your into SQ that is. With the bass and mid set to -1 and the treble at +1 I have it sounding pretty good. Its also faded +3 forward and balanced +1 to right. The real lacking part for me is imageing an detail so I think a good set of inexpensive yet well detailed components would be great. Boston RC's perhaps.
